Time of Update: 2016-02-04
基於jquery實現下拉框美化特效,jquery下拉框特效平常我們用的原生select下拉框,大部分樣式沒辦法修改,導致在不同的瀏覽器裡面會跟設計圖的風格大相徑庭。所以為了能讓它美化起來,就用JQ類比了一個下拉框,可以隨意定義樣式。原生的下拉框也保留在div裡面隱藏著,方便後台開發人員對其進行操作。如下:HTML代碼如下:<!DOCTYPE html><html lang="zh-CN"><head> <meta charset="UTF-8">
Time of Update: 2016-02-04
三種AngularJS中擷取資料來源的方式,三種angularjs擷取在AngularJS中,可以從$rootScope中擷取資料來源,也可以把擷取資料的邏輯封裝在service中,然後注入到app.run函數中,或者注入到controller中。本篇就來整理擷取資料的幾種方式。■ 資料來源放在$rootScope中var app = angular.module("app",[]);app.run(function($rootScope){ $rootScope.todos = [ {
Time of Update: 2016-02-04
多種JQuery迴圈滾動文字圖片效果代碼,jquery滾動自己模仿JQ外掛程式的寫法寫了一個迴圈滾動列表外掛程式,支援自訂上、下、左、右四個方向,支援平滑滾動或者間斷滾動兩種方式,都是通過參數設定。JQ裡面有些重複的地方,暫時沒想到更好的方法去精簡。不過效果還是可以的,如下(上傳後都加速了,實際效果比這個要慢很多): html代碼如下:<!doctype html><html lang="zh-cn"><head><meta charset="
Time of Update: 2016-02-04
原生JS實現拖拽圖片效果,js拖拽本文執行個體為大家講解了JS實現拖拽圖片效果的詳細代碼,分享給大家供大家參考,具體內容如下javascript event 對象的clientX,offsetX,screenX,pageX的區別:用html5的drag來實現拖拽有相容性問題,使用拖拽外掛程式代碼又很多,而這個拖拽demo代碼少,並且相容所有瀏覽器,很值得在項目中使用,css樣式如下: #div1{ width: 100px; height: 100px; background-
Time of Update: 2016-02-04
AngularJS資料來源的多種擷取方式匯總,angularjs擷取匯總AngularJS 簡介AngularJS 是由 Google 發起的一款開源的前端 MVC 指令碼架構,既適合做普通 WEB 應用也可以做 SPA(單頁面應用,所有的使用者操作都在一個頁面中完成)。與同為 MVC 架構的 Dojo 的定位不同,AngularJS 在功能上更加輕量,而相比於 jQuery,AngularJS 又幫您省去了許多機械的綁定工作。在一些對開發速度要求高,功能模組不需要太豐富的非企業級 WEB
Time of Update: 2016-02-04
體驗jQuery和AngularJS的不同點及AngularJS的迷人之處,jqueryangularjsAngualrJS是一個很貼心的web應用程式框架。它有很不錯的官方文檔和樣本;經過在現實環境中的測試著名的TodoMVC
Time of Update: 2016-02-04
JavaScript中eval函數的問題,javascripteval函數今天看代碼,遇到一個eval函數的問題,到現在翻了很多博文,還是不是很懂eval函數,有個一直沒法理解的代碼如下:/*var start = [] , end = [] , timings = [];*/function f(){ //類比程式執行時間 var sum = 0; for(var i =0 ;i < 100000; i++){ sum = sum/(i+1); }}function repeat(n,
Time of Update: 2016-02-04
基於jQuery實現二級下拉式功能表效果,jquery實現下拉式功能表本文通過代碼執行個體詳細介紹一下簡單的二級下拉式功能表是如何?的,當然還有更為複雜的二級菜單,不過先學會如何製作簡單的,分享給大家供大家參考,具體內容如下代碼如下:<html><head><meta charset=" utf-8"><title>下拉式功能表</title><style type="text/css">nav a{
Time of Update: 2016-02-04
AngularJS中$interval的用法詳解,angularjsinterval在AngularJS中$interval用來處理間歇性處理一些事情。最常用的是:var app = angular.module("app",[]);app.controller("AppCtrl", function($q. $interval){var timer = $interval(function(){},100);timer.then(success);function
Time of Update: 2016-02-04
javascript嵌套函數和在函數內調用外部函數的區別分析,javascript嵌套我們都知道在函數中定義的局部變數在聲明他的函數體以及其嵌套的函數內始終是有定義的,並且在函數的範圍鏈上始終會有個對象指向全域對象,使函數能夠訪問到全域變數。var ga = 'global';var func = function() { var la = 'local'; return function() { return function() { return function()
Time of Update: 2016-02-04
JavaScript通過代碼調用Flash顯示的方法,javascriptflash本文執行個體講述了JavaScript通過代碼調用Flash顯示的方法。分享給大家供大家參考,具體如下:<script type="text/javascript" language="javascript" src="Scripts/swfobject.js"></script><script language="javascript"> function load(){
Time of Update: 2016-02-04
基於JavaScript判斷瀏覽器到底是關閉還是重新整理(超準確),javascript瀏覽器本文是小編總結的一些核心內容,個人感覺對大家有所協助,具體內容請看下文:頁面載入時只執行onload 頁面關閉時只執行onunload
Time of Update: 2016-02-04
基於JavaScript實現動態添加刪除表格的行,javascript表格又一個動態控製表格的效果,用JavaScript動態產生表格行、表格列,以及還可動態刪除這些行列,行等,運行代碼後,點擊對應的功能按鈕,即可實現對應的表格操作功能。1.jsp<table
Time of Update: 2016-02-04
jQuery 3.0 的變化及使用方法,jquery3.0jQuery ,是迄今為止世界上最流行的 JavaScript 庫,一直是我們這些 Web 開發人員的神器。自從它在 2006 年發布最初版本直到如今,已經有非常多的 Web 開發人員在項目中引入了這個優秀的庫來使開發工作變得更輕鬆。時隔 3 個月,jQuery 團隊終於發布了 3.0 Alpha 版本。有兩個版本 jQuery compat 3.0 和 jQuery 3.0。•jQuery compat 3.0 對應之前的
Time of Update: 2016-02-04
js格式化輸入框內金額、銀行卡號,js輸入框我們在項目中經常遇到需要格式化的金額數和銀行卡號,一般我們常見的有兩種表現形式:輸入框內格式化和輸入框外格式化。這裡我主要把我在項目中遇到的輸入框內部格式化的,代碼亮出來,框外的格式化相對簡單一點。頁面代碼:<div class="wrap"> <input type="text" id="bankCard" placeholder="輸入銀行卡號"></div> <div class="wrap">
Time of Update: 2016-02-04
淺析JavaScript範圍鏈、執行內容與閉包,淺析javascript閉包和範圍鏈是JavaScript中比較重要的概念,這兩天翻閱了一些資料,把相關知識點給大家總結了以下。JavaScript 採用詞法範圍(lexical scoping),函數執行依賴的變數範圍是由函數定義的時候決定,而不是函數執行的時候決定。以下面的程式碼片段舉例說明,通常來說(基於棧的實現,如 C 語言) foo 被調用之後函數內的本地變數 scope 會被釋放,但是從詞法上看 foo 的內嵌匿名函數中 scope
Time of Update: 2016-02-04
JavaScript實現的MD5演算法完整執行個體,javascriptmd5演算法本文執行個體講述了JavaScript實現MD5演算法的方法。分享給大家供大家參考,具體如下:/**** MD5 (Message-Digest Algorithm)* http://www.webtoolkit.info/***/var MD5 = function (string) { function RotateLeft(lValue, iShiftBits) { return
Time of Update: 2016-02-04
AngularJS手動表單驗證,angularjs表單所謂手動驗證是通過AngularJS表單的屬性來驗證,而成為AngularJS表單必須滿足兩個條件:1、給form元素加上novalidate="novalidate";2、給form元素加上name="theForm",如下:<!DOCTYPE html><html lang="en" ng-app="myApp1"><head> <meta charset="UTF-8">
Time of Update: 2016-02-04
javascript實現右側彈出“分享到”視窗效果,javascript視窗本文執行個體講解了javascript實現右側彈出“分享到”視窗的詳細代碼,分享給大家供大家參考,具體內容如下:具體代碼:<html><head><meta charset="gb2312"><title></title><style type="text/css">body {padding: 0;margin: 0;}#div1 {width:
Time of Update: 2016-02-04
AngularJS自動表單驗證,AngularJS表單驗證AngularJS的另外一種表單驗證方式是自動驗證,即通過directive來實現,除了AngularJS內建的directive,還需要用到angular-auto-validate這個第三方module。有關angular-auto-validate: 安裝:npm i angular-auto-validate 引用:<script